Coupon Holders
Corrosion coupon holders are used to position corrosion coupons inside pipelines and are designed and manufactured based on the type of corrosion coupons and their placement location (top, middle, or bottom of the pipe).
Types of coupon holders based on the type of corrosion coupon that can be installed include:
- Strip
- Strip Ladder
- Disk
- Multi Disk
- Stress

A coupon holder is a device used in corrosion monitoring systems to securely and firmly hold corrosion coupons in place within a pipeline or vessel, exposing them to the fluid flow over time. The coupon holder is attached to the end of the solid plug. A left-hand threaded connection ensures that the holder does not loosen from the plug when the plug is being removed from the access fitting. Coupon holders are made from stainless steel and super alloys.
Types of coupon holders
Coupon holders produced by Borna Electronics Co. are typically made of 316 or 316L stainless steel, manufactured in accordance with international standards such as ASTM A276 and ANSI/NACE MR0175/ISO 15156 (Relevant to sour environments), and they can also be customized based on customer requirements. In environments with extremely severe corrosive conditions, materials with higher corrosion resistance, such as Duplex stainless steel, Nitronic, Inconel 625 and …, can be used.
